Caryopteris divaricata 'Snow Fairy' - BLUEBEARD 'SNOW FAIRY'

Delicate, airy, looking perennial / deciduous sub-sbrub with unique purple-blue flowers that bloom late summer to early fall. Irregular white variegation, sometimes top leaves are completely white. From a distance the plant appears silvery-gray.

It dies back completely in the winter.

Trouble free and a not very common plant!

Blooming Time: August to September
Size:
3' tall and 3' wide (but some gardeners report older shrubs being wide up to 5'). In time forms wider shrubs.
USDA Zones: 
6 to 9 (heat zone 1-9)
Culture: 
full sun is the best (tolerates half shade), always well-drained soils (will not tolerate wet clay and poorly drained soils). Loose loam is the best, drained soil of any pH. Moderately drought resistant.
Moisture Needs: 
medium to medium-dry
Origin:
Japan
Deer/Rabbit Resistant:
yes / yes
Attracts Butterflies or Pollinators:
yes, bees, butterflies and other insects
Attracts Hummingbirds:
no
Pot Size:
square 3.5" x 4" deep pot
Plant combinations: Provides an unusual detail for drained flower beds, perennial borders, cottage gardens, and butterfly gardens. Can be combined with many common perennials, grasses and smaller shrubs, but looks better with some more bold structures and plants with bigger leaves and flowers.
